Dodgers Dismantle Guardians 7-2, Showcasing Dominant Early Innings at Dodger Stadium

In a masterful exhibition of prowess and tactical acumen, the Los Angeles Dodgers enhanced their season tally to an impressive 85-57 following a commanding 7-2 win over the Cleveland Guardians. The defeat adjusted the Guardians' record to a respectable 81-61. The Dodgers' batting lineup was particularly formidable in the opening inning, swiftly establishing dominance by notching six runs. This early surge effectively set the stage for the rest of the contest.

Throughout the match, Los Angeles efficiently leveraged their scoring opportunities, accumulating eight hits and seven runs against their adversaries. Mookie Betts was in fine form, showcasing his exceptional talent with a batting average of .333 and an on-base plus slugging rate of 1.833, highlighted by his remarkable feat of hitting a home run every three at-bats. Tommy Edman also delivered an outstanding performance, not only flawless in his fielding but also dazzling with a bat average of .500 and an OPS of 1.25.


On the defensive end for Los Angeles, Brent Honeywell stood out with a stellar pitching performance that played a pivotal role in securing victory for his team by not conceding any earned runs and maintaining an impressive whip of 0.5 throughout his innings on the mound. Blake Treinen exhibited exceptional skill as well by achieving an extraordinary strikeout rate of 27 per nine innings pitched.

Despite assembling seven hits over nine innings, Cleveland struggled to translate these into more than two runs due to Los Angeles' robust defensive efforts. Even though they executed flawlessly in terms of errors avoided, they were unable to bridge the gap created by Los Angeles' aggressive batting strategy early on.
